On the day-to-day, you will:
- Collaborate with business stakeholders to understand challenges, analyze data, and develop creative, data-driven solutions that achieve business goals
- Build trusted partnerships by using data, analysis, and modeling to improve key metrics, operational efficiency, and clinical outcomes
- Communicate analytical approaches, findings, and recommendations clearly to stakeholders and leadership
- Measure the impact of initiatives, adjust strategies as needed, and use data-driven insights to optimize business outcomes
- Demonstrate adaptability, flexibility, and strong emotional intelligence
- Lead with influence and collaboration, prioritizing what is best for the organization
- Manage direct reports, including hiring, training, mentoring, and performance oversight, while ensuring timely and accurate documentation
Job requirements include:
- Bachelor’s degree in relevant field, relevant professional experience may be substituted; Masters degree preferred
- Experience in improving business operations, financial and clinical outcomes using data and analysis is required
- Minimum of ten (10) years of experience in business analytics, with a focus on consultative analysis and collaborative problem-solving using data analysis, creativity, experience and insight
- Minimum of ten (10) years of experience with understanding business and clinical processes and finding ways to uncover opportunities for improvement using data and insight
- Minimum of three (3) years of experience in the healthcare industry preferred
- Excellent organizational and communication skills with leaders, stakeholders and users
- Minimum of ten (10) years of experience with SQL, SAS, Tableau, Power BI or other analytical and business intelligence tools
- Minimum five (5) years of experience leading analysts through complex analytical challenges, combining hands-on expertise with strategic thinking to simplify complexity and deliver clear, actionable recommendations
